Fair Isle Beret
This is the pattern for “Fair Isle Beret” knitted in the round, with stranded colour work, using a 40 cm circular needle and then changing to double pointed for the increases at the top.
The pattern requires Aran weight, sample is shown in Artesano Aran (50% alpaca, 50% wool),
Main colour: Laxford,
Contrast colour:Ash
You will need approx. 100m for main colour and 30m for contrast colour. This is one of my favourite yarn to work with, so soft and warm. It is a heavy weight Aran yarn, but any 10 ply yarn that knits to gauge will work perfectly.
This is a written pattern with chart for the main Fair Isle motif. The PDF is all on one page.
